Sweet Potato and Spinach Dhal

There's something supremely comforting about a bowl of dhal. Filling, gently spiced and with a gorgeously creamy consistency.

Ingredients for  4  Servings

  • 400g
    Dried red lentils
  • 2
    Medium sweet potatoes, cut into small chunks
  • 2 tsp
    Turmeric
  • 2½cm
    Piece of root ginger, peeled and grated
  • 1 tsp
    Ground cumin
  • 1 tsp
    Ground coriander
  • 1 tsp
    Paprika
  • ½ - 1 tsp
    Chilli powder
  • 4
    Tomatoes, diced
  • 2 tbsp
    Fresh coriander, chopped
  • -
    Large bag baby spinach

Method

  1. Put the lentils, sweet potatoes, turmeric and ginger in your slow cooker and add 1 litre of boiling water. Cover and cook on low for 4 hours or until the lentils are pulpy and the liquid has been absorbed.
  2. Stir in the remaining spices, replace the lid and cook for another 1 hour.
  3. Stir in the spinach, tomatoes, coriander and a little salt to taste. Serve hot.

Notes

Don't have a slow cooker?

1. Put the lentils, sweet potatoes, tumeric, ginger and 1 litre of boiling water into a saucepan.  

2. Simmer over a low heat for about 1 hour, stirring occasionally and adding a little more boiling water if it's getting too thick.

3. Stir in the rest of the spices and simmer for 5 minutes more, then add the spinach, tomatoes and fresh coriander.
